Have a new computer and set up Thunderbird 78 on it. Old computer had v78 and at top of folder pane had a row with "Name", "Unread", "Totals" displayed (option to show "Size" turned off). This allowed number of messages in each folder to be shown against the folder name. On new computer have enabled the Folder Pane but cannot get the row that allows display of (folder) name, unread, totals and size. Tried searching through options and also seeing what left clicks or right clicks might offer but no luck. (Note have another computer running v78 which has folder pane top row working; perhaps upgrading from earlier versions preserved this feature.) I have not yet looked in the prefs.js file but hope someone can give me a helpful answer before I do that.

Keazen oplossing

View/Layout/Folder Pane Columns, or AppMenu/Customize/Layout/Folder Pane Columns.

I had the same problem. Couldn't see the number of messages in each folder, yet View\Layout\Folder Pane Columns WAS selected! Solution: the 'number of messages column' somehow got compressed to the point where no numbers were visible and I could hardly even tell the column was there! So I grabbed the column marker and slid it to the left and voilá—all the numbers reappeared. It was just a column sizing issue. Hope this helps somebody else.
